    During your studies with us at BPP, if you are in a situation where you feel unsafe, are worried about your welfare, or you feel overwhelmed and like you might need some extra support, please contact safeguarding@bpp.com and we will listen without judgement and signpost you to support.

    We have a dedicated helpline that operates from 9am – 5:30pm Monday to Friday 07464542636.

    Please note, this helpline is for assistance only, if you are in an emergency situation, including a mental health crisis, call the appropriate emergency services on 999. Contact NHS Direct for all medical non-emergencies on 111.

    If you are in distress and need support, you can call the Samaritans for free. Please telephone: 116 123 - they have listeners 24/7 365 days a year.

    We also have 24/7 out of hours mental health service available here for current students: https://www.togetherall.com/joinnow/BPP if you need support during this time.
